France: great comeback of Montpellier in big match vs. Tours on recovery match of Round 7

1 min read

After the Christmas break, the French Ligue A is back and the first of eight recovery matches scheduled during what should have been the stop for qualifying for the European championships, is immediately a big match. Montpellier wins it, despite the absence of the starting setter Javier Gonzalez (in his place the young Gill). They manages to win on the field of defending champions of Tours at the tie-break after the first 2 sets that instead had seen the home team dominate. However, Tours conspicuously dropped in attack in the third and fourth sets, while the guests fish well from the bench with Panou scoring 7 points only in the 4th set. The tiebreak is very balanced and the difference is made with Gill’s block on Wounembaina (11:12) and Sclater’s counterattack (12:14), while the Argentine Palacios (4 points in the tiebreak after seeing third fourth from the bench) signs the last point with an attack from the second line (13:15).
Montpellier thus overtakes Narbonne and Cannes and takes the top of the table.
